Nature

At 349 metres above sea level, Sv. Vid is the highest peak on the island of Pag. From Sv. Vid, you can see Mjesečev otok, Paška uvala, the stone city of Pag, the salt pans of Pag, Velebit, the Kvarner and northern Dalmatian islands, and the Velebit Channel.

One route to the summit of Sv. Vid leads through pastures and sage meadows, past a watering place and onwards along sheep tracks, before ascending to the summit.

Water

The Foka Diving Centre is located at Plaža bijelog galeba. The diving courses at Šimuni Camping are conducted under the expert guidance of diving instructors, with individual attention for every guest. Sunken ships lie 40 metres from the shore and can be discovered while diving.

Every year in the off-season, Camping Village Šimuni and the Surfbace Šimuni Sailing Club organise the Shimuni Open, a catamaran regatta.

Culture

A traditional pilgrimage to Sv. Vid before the Vela Gospa holiday begins at the entrance to Šimuni Camping.
